Specific application examples:
Drill chuck: used to fix drilling and tapping tools or milling cutters, widely used on drilling, tapping, milling machines or machining center spindles for boring, milling, drilling, tapping,
engraving and other processing.
ER chuck: also known as ER collet, can be used with CNC tool holders, has large clamping force and wide clamping range, and is widely used in high-efficiency automated machine tools.
Pneumatic chuck: With compressed gas as the power source, it is widely used in CNC lathes, Swiss-type lathes and other high-efficiency automated machine tools. These application examples
show the specific role and importance of mechanical chucks in different mechanical and industrial applications.
